The Real Cost of a 35x Wagering Requirement

Take a typical offer from a site like 888 Casino. You deposit £20, get £20 bonus plus 50 spins on a popular slot. Sounds fine until you read the terms. 35x wagering on the bonus amount. That means you need to bet £700 before you can withdraw anything from that bonus. And here is the kicker. You have 72 hours to do it.

Most players do not realise that the clock starts ticking the moment the bonus lands. Not when you start playing. Not when you feel ready. It is a countdown. I have seen people lose £300 because they forgot to check the expiry. The best new slots sites 2026 uk welcome bonuses are not all created equal. Some give you seven days. A few give you fourteen. The difference is massive.

How to Spot a Genuine Welcome Offer

Here is a quick checklist I use when evaluating any new slots site for 2026. Look for these specific terms before you deposit.

  • Wagering requirement under 35x. Ideally 30x or lower.
  • Expiry period longer than 72 hours. Seven days is the minimum I accept.
  • Daily withdrawal limit above £2,000. If it is lower, you will get frustrated.
  • Game contribution percentages. Most slots count 100%. Some count only 50% or less.
  • Max bet while wagering. Usually £5 per spin. Exceeding it voids the bonus.

I missed the max bet rule once on a site I will not name. Was spinning at £8 per spin on a new release. Won £400. The site confiscated the winnings because I broke their £5 max bet rule. That hurt. Learn from my mistake.

What happens if I do not meet the wagering requirement in time?

The bonus and any winnings from it are forfeited. Your original deposit remains available for withdrawal, assuming you have not wagered it. But the bonus funds disappear. I have lost about £150 in bonus winnings over the years because I misjudged the time limit. Set a reminder on your phone if you claim a bonus with a short expiry.
